Last month, there was an election recount held in the state of Massachusetts, and after the recount was over and all the dust had settled, the election result was flipped. The outcome went from a Republican winner to a Democrat winner—by just a single vote. Initially, when the results were all tallied up, the Republican candidate was certified as the official winner. Lenny Mirra officially won the race by ten votes. Kristin Kassner filed a petition for a hand recount, which was eventually granted by the Massachusetts secretary of state. And after the recount, the 10-vote margin of victory for the Republican was eroded away, and instead, the Democrat candidate wound up being certified as the new winner by a margin of just one vote.
